Omni Jacksonville Hotel Review

Spacious guest rooms in Jacksonville's most luxurious and glamorous hotel are decorated in a chic urban style (think neutral grays and creams, dark wood, stainless steel) and have flat-screen TVs. A splashy marble-floor lobby leads to the reception area, an upscale lounge—J Bar—and Juliette's Bistro, with cozy banquettes and tables that bask in the airiness of a lofty atrium. The Omni also has the distinction of maintaining its 400-employee workforce, despite the economic downturn, so its trademark service is still up to par. Bell service is exemplary; many porters have 10-plus years on the job, so they can, and will happily, help you find just about anything.

    Hotel Amenities

  • 354 rooms, 4 2-bedroom suites.
  • Restaurant, bar, pool, gym, parking, some pets allowed.
  • Rooms have: kitchen (some), Wi-Fi.
